Definition of quantized - Reverso English Dictionary

Adjective

physicsTECH.USexpressed in discrete quanta, not continuousTECH.US
  • The energy levels are quantized in this system.
  • Quantized light waves exhibit particle-like properties.
  • The quantized charge is fundamental in physics.

Definition of quantize - Reverso English Dictionary

Verb

tr.
1.
musicTECH.USadjust beats to the nearest rhythmic resolutionTECH.US
  • The producer quantized the drum track to match the tempo.
adjust align synchronize
2.
digital processingTECH.USconvert continuous data into discrete valuesTECH.US
  • Audio signals must be quantized before digital encoding..
digitize
3.
telecommunicationsTECH.approximate a signal with discrete amplitude valuesTECH.
  • The engineer quantized the audio signal for processing.
